A woman's silent history
Tanya Bello, a dancer who I photographed, received a grant to start her own dance company called Project B. Her dance company is performing at the Garage on Howard @ 6th on May 10 & 11. She asked me to collaborate and create artwork inspired by her concept of Moveable Feast that will hang in the lobby before the show. I created some images as my interpretation of her concept. The actual images are printed on a very delicate and transparent chinese crinkled chiffon.

For a Happy French Scorpion
"Emotions, in my experience, aren't covered by single words. I don't believe in 'sadness,' or 'joy,' or 'regret.' Maybe the best proof that the language is patriarchal is that it oversimplifies feeling. I'd like to have at my disposal complicated hybrid emotions, Germanic traincar constructions like, say, 'the happiness that attends disaster.' Or: 'the disappointment of sleeping with one's fantasy.' I'd like to show how 'intimations of mortality brought on by aging family members' connects with 'the hatred of mirrors that begins with middle age.' I'd like to have a word for 'the sadness inspired by failing restaurants' as well as for 'the excitement of getting a room with a minibar.' "
- Jeffrey Eugenides from Middlesex
Great passage that hits the nail on the head. So true that these terse words hardly invoke the feelings they claim to. His more complex versions conjure up much more truth about feelings!
